Ballet for Beginners





Ballet for Beginners: Maybe you want to become a professional ballet dancer, or maybe you're curious to try a few moves. Perhaps your child is begging to take ballet lessons. Ballet is fun no matter how old you are or what goals you wish to accomplish through ballet. Becoming a ballet dancer can be as simple as practicing moves in your bedroom, or as complex as becoming a major dancer in a ballet company. All ballet dancers have one thing in common: a love of the grace, beauty and discipline of ballet.

Ballet Shoes and Dancewear: Probably the most important part of a ballet dancer's equipment is ballet shoes. After several years of proper training, some female ballet dancers wear pointe shoes to make them appear lighter and more delicate. Ballet dancers wear dance tights and leotards to class and rehearsals, as tight, form-fitting clothing is best for dancing. Tutus, or ballet skirts, are usually reserved for performances and recitals.

What your child should wear to ballet class?



When deciding what your child should wear to ballet class, keep the following in mind: comfort and simplicity. The clothes she wears to practice ballet must allow her to move and stretch easily. Her ballet clothing must also be tight enough for the teacher to check her body alignment during certain movements. Keep in mind, most ballet teachers prefer dancers to wear a cover-up of some sort to and from the studio. This is as simple as a pair of dance pants or a dance skirt paired with a crossover sweater or a sweatshirt worn over your leotard. Also, never wear girl ballet shoes as street shoes. Slip on a pair of sneakers or flip-flops instead, in order to prolong the life of your child ballet shoes.A simple child leotard and a pair of children dance tights is the best thing to wear to class. Leotards are available in several colors and designs, including sleeveless, short sleeved and long sleeved. Young dancers delight in wearing small dance skirts and tutus over their leotards, but most teachers discourage spending for additional items.

4 Tips to Buying Child Ballet Shoes



With so many ballet shoes to choose from, how do you know which ones are right for you? If you are new to ballet, or if you are buying your child's first pair, the following tips will help you find the perfect pair. 1. Make Sure They Fit Ballet shoes are designed to enhance the dancer's technique as well as protect the feet and ankles. Many people say that an adult ballet shoe should fit the foot "like a glove.", but children’s ballet shoes should be fitted with room to grow. When trying on child ballet shoes, raise up and balance on the balls of your feet. Your toes should not be crammed into the front of the shoe, but should be relaxed, with plenty of space to move around. If you are struggling between two close sizes, it's probably best to go with a slightly bigger size, rather than buying shoes that are a bit too snug. 2. Consider the Material Girl ballet shoes are available in leather and canvas. The material you choose is a matter of personal preference. Leather ballet shoes are more expensive, but are more durable and will probably last longer than the canvas variety. Some people believe that leather ballet shoes accentuate a pointed foot and simply appear more elegant than canvas shoes. However, some dancers prefer the feel of canvas ballet shoes. Canvas shoes are easiest to clean, as they can be thrown right into the washing machine. 3. Look at the Sole Ballet shoes are designed with full-soles or split-soles. Children’s ballet shoes are primarily full-sole ballet shoes. Half-sole ballet shoes are preferred by some adult dancers because they allow the foot to create a stronger point, as the sole is split between the heel and the toe. Sole preference is acquired through experience, and rarely makes much of a difference in dancing ability. 4. Check for Elastics When picking out child ballet shoes, keep in mind that some shoes are sold without elastics. Elastics are placed on ballet shoes to secure them to the feet. The elastics are purposely left off the shoe so the dancer can sew them on in exactly the right place, depending on the location of the arch of the foot. If you buy a pair without elastics, you'll have to sew them on yourself. It's not difficult to sew on the elastics, but some dancers, and especially parents of young dancers, prefer to buy them pre-sewn. If you find a pair of ballet shoes with pre-sewn elastics that happen to fit your foot well, consider yourself lucky to avoid threading a needle.

Once your child hits preschool, chances are your beginning to wonder what activities you should get them involved in. There are tons of youth activities that are very beneficial to the growth of your child. Many parents turn to youth soccer, football, t-ball and other sports related activities. Not all children love sports and not all parents feel comfortable exposing their little ones to the aggressive nature of those activities. Dance is a great alternative to sports and offers boys and girls the opportunity to express themselves, develop lifelong positive habits, and have a great time with their peers. Not convinced? Here are some great reasons you should enroll your son or daughter in dance classes.

Physically Fit: Children who partake in dance classes are constantly active. Dance, regardless of what style, helps children build endurance, strengthen muscles, and increase flexibility. Dancing also teaches children to appreciate and take care of their body. Instilling these healthy values in your child while they are young can have long term positive effects.

Friendships/Socialization Skills: Dance classes allow your son or daughter to interact with their peers in a positive manner. Joining in similar activities with like-minded individuals will give them bonding experiences that will last for a life time. Children who really enjoy dance will most likely end up growing together as performers.

Appreciation of the Arts: Dance is not limited to a series of movements performed to music, instead it is much more. Different styles of dance are influenced by different cultures. Dance classes will educate your children on several cultures and artistic movements throughout history.

Coordination: Enrolling your son or daughter in dance classes will help them acquire a keen sense of coordination. Coordination is imperative in the world of dance. Children are more apt to pick up and keep skills that they learn at an early age, so the dexterity of dance will become second nature to your child. It can also be an advantage as your child grows and decides to pursue other activities like sports.

Creativity: Dance classes will help your child get in touch with their creative sides by exposing them to the art of many cultures offering a wide variety of creative influences. Involving them in this kind of instruction so young will help them hone in on their own skills which can lead them to lifelong hobbies or even to their dream career.

Confidence: Performing in front of others is something a lot of teens and adults fear. Involving your child in dance will lead to performances in front of family and friends. As they progress in their dance career they will be on stage in front of larger audiences. Each well executed performance (be it in practice or on stage) will leave them more confident in themselves.

Responsibility: Dance classes require a certain amount of responsibility and dedication. Should your child become involved in dance they will learn the value of commitment in terms of progress. This life lesson is extremely important in all arenas and will help them succeed in the future.
